PTVCB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2017 in Review

80 of the 4,011 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Protective Insurance Corporation Class B Common Stock (PTVCB) for Q3 2017, worth a combined $169M — down 6.3% from $180M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 9 funds closed out of PTVCB and 6 opened new positions — a net loss of 3 holders — while 24 trimmed existing stakes and 30 added.

The largest buyer was Intrepid Capital Management, adding an estimated $4.88M. The largest seller was Old Republic International (ORI), exiting entirely with an estimated $6.52M sold.
